Isla Mujeres, a picturesque island off the coast of Cancun, Mexico, is usually a slice of paradise supplying white sandy beach locations, turquoise waters, in addition to a tranquil ambiance that attracts vacationers from throughout the globe. Regardless of whether you’re looking for a calming getaway, an adventurous getaway, or https://www.goodmexican.com/vacation-rentals-isla-mujeres